Samode Haveli – Jaipur


An urban oasis in the historic walled city of Jaipur, Samode Haveli is a traditional Indian mansion set in a verdant garden with apartments arranged around a series of intimate couryards. Built 175 years ago as a residence of the rulers of Samode, it is still occupied by their descendants, who have converted their home into a luxury hotel.

The foundation of the Samode Haveli was laid over 225 years ago by the Rawals of Samode. Since its construction the Haveli has been the city home of the rulers of Samode. Over the generations many additions and changes were made to the original structure of the Haveli. These alterations give the Haveli a unique and distinctive old world charm. Built across many levels around a series of traditional chowks or courtyards, the Haveli is a quintessential Indo-Saracenic regal residence.
